Oscar-nominated Sing Sing, the Colman Domingo drama that somehow was snubbed for Best Picture, has made its long-awaited streaming debut on Max.
While many of the past year's animated offerings have been sequels, Flow somehow managed to pip past them all to win an Oscar ...